#CDBA09 Hex Color Code

#CDBA09

The Hexadecimal Color #CDBA09 is a contrast shade of Golden Rod. #CDBA09 RGB value is rgb(205, 186, 9). RGB Color Model of #CDBA09 consists of 80% red, 72% green and 3% blue. HSL color Mode of #CDBA09 has 54°(degrees) Hue, 92% Saturation and 42% Lightness. #CDBA09 color has an wavelength of 586n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CDBA09 is #FFC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CDBA09 is #CB1. The Closest Color to #CDBA09 is #DAA520. Official Name of #CDBA09 Hex Code is Galliano.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CDBA09 is 0 Cyan 9 Magenta 96 Yellow 20 Black and #CDBA09 CMY is 0, 9, 96.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CDBA09 is hsl(54,92,42,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(54, 96, 80).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CDBA09 is 42.79, 48.12, 7.29.
Hex8 Value of #CDBA09 is #CDBA09FF. Decimal Value of #CDBA09 is 13482505 and Octal Value of #CDBA09 is 63335011. Binary Value of #CDBA09 is 11001101, 10111010, 1001 and Android of #CDBA09 is 4291672585 / 0xffcdba09.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CDBA09 is 0.436, 0.49, 0.49 and YIQ Color Space of #CDBA09 is 171.503, 68.1922, -51.0639.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CDBA09 is 50.84, 51.62, 7.95.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CDBA09 is 74.9, -8.6, 75.51.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CDBA09 is 74.9, 19.27, 80.15.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CDBA09 is 74.9, 76.0, 96.5. Hunter Lab variable of #CDBA09 is 69.37, -11.29, 42.33.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CDBA09

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
